In these CD lessons Dave Van Ronk presents his arrangements of folk tunes and blues. These lessons are for the intermediate fingerstyle guitarist. The book includes an interview, a discography, and the 11 tunes taught on the three CD's in standard notation and tablature. LESSON ONE: The alternating bass technique is presented with four arrangements: Green Green Rocky Road, Kansas City Blues, Stackerlee and Saturday Night Shuffle. LESSON TWO: Alternating the bass in 3/4 with The Ballad Of The IRT. Elizabeth Cotten's Wilson Rag, Blind Blake's That Will Never Happen No More and Miss. John Hurt's Spike Driver's Moan. LESSON THREE: Brownie Mc-Ghee's Sportin' Life Blues played in dropped D tuning. Blues in 12/8 with St. James Infirmary played in A minor.

The Blues Bag is both a songbook and an instruction book. It is, first of all, an anthology of blues songs, some of which are very well known; others have (as far as I know) never been in print before. As such, it can be used simply as a vehicle for learning new songs, and providing the words and guitar chords for songs you already know. In addition, it provides for the learning guitarist fills, introductions, and turnarounds for the songs, as well as complete instrumental breaks for the majority of the blues presented in this collection. These breaks are written out both in standard music notation and guitar tablature.

"A tribute to the innovators and an analysis of the unique guitar fingerstyles and techniques developed in Great Britain. Presents guitar instrumentals by Davey Graham, Burt Jansch, and John Renbourn - over 20 solos in notation and tablature. The stereo CD features each solo as performed by the respective British composer/guitarist, and contains all but four of the songs in the book. The CD does not contain the following songs: Carolan's Concerto, Mrs. O'Rourke, Lord Inchiquin (arr. by John Renbourn) and Lament for Charles MacCabe."
